Ingredients:
- 1 cup polenta
- 3 cups vegetable broth
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 1 large onion, thinly sliced
- 2 cups mushrooms, sliced such as cremini or button
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1/4 cup nutritional yeast
- Salt and pepper to taste
- Fresh parsley for garnish optional
Instructions:
Bring the vegetable broth to a boil in a saucepan
Pour the polenta in slowly while stirring all the time to avoid lumps
Turn down the heat and keep cooking, stirring often, for 20 to 25 minutes, or until the polenta is thick and creamy
In the meantime, heat the olive oil over medium heat in a different pan
It will take about 15 to 20 minutes of stirring every now and then while the onions are cooking until they are caramelized and golden brown
Add the mushrooms and garlic that has been minced to the pan with the onions
Cook for another 5 to 7 minutes, until the mushrooms are soft
Add the nutritional yeast and salt and pepper to taste after the polenta is cooked
You can serve the polenta with the caramelized onion and mushroom mix on top of it
Add fresh parsley as a garnish if you like
